WSP DELIVERS ON SUSTAINABILITY IN 2024 AND RENEWS ITS AMBITIONS
WSP Global Inc. has released its 2024 global sustainability report with renewed ambitions, completing its
2022 to 2024 reporting cycle.
Over the past three years, WSP has shown its dedication to making real progress toward its sustainability goals. The report spotlights the many ways WSP has driven positive change for its stakeholders as part of its enduring commitment to embedding sustainability across its operations.
Key 2024 highlights:
-
Reported an all-time-high percentage of Sustainable Development Goals-linked revenues of 65.1 per cent of annualized revenues, up from 63.4 per cent in 2023;
-
Reduced total Scope 1 and Scope 2 (market-based) greenhouse gas emissions by 68 per cent and Scope 3 GHG emissions by 17 per cent, compared with a 2018 base year;
-
Increased global average employee retention rate by approximately 3.7 per cent from 2023;
-
Filled 78 per cent of global leadership positions (and those of their direct reports) internally;
-
Recognized by Ethisphere for its adherence to strong ethical values with a third consecutive compliance leader verification;
-
Maintained placements in 2025 on both the Dow Jones Best-in-Class North America Index as at April 10, 2025, and Corporate Knights' 2025 global 100 most sustainable corporations.

About WSP Global Inc.
WSP is one of the world's leading professional service firms, uniting its engineering, advisory and science-based expertise to shape communities to advance humanity. From local beginnings to a globe-spanning presence today, WSP operates in over 50 countries and employs approximately 73,000 professionals, known as visioneers. Together, they pioneer solutions and deliver innovative projects in the transportation, infrastructure, environment, building, energy, water, and mining and metal sectors. WSP is publicly listed on the Toronto Stock Exchange.
